Posts

John Lewis Tells His Truth About Selma

Sign your own emancipation proclamation - Dr Martin Luther King

Newly Discovered 1964 MLK Speech

Ficklin Media Business of Hip Hop ,Wall Street Project Video Excerpt 3

Ficklin Media ConnCAT Police Community Panel Video part 1